The Role

A highly respected and forward‑thinking Scottish law firm is seeking an ambitious Commercial Solicitor (NQ-3 PQE) with a growing interest or grounding in Data Protection to join its leading Commercial team.

This is an exceptional opportunity to accelerate your career in a fast‑evolving, high‑profile area of law, working alongside experienced specialists, shaping strategic advice, and supporting a diverse and sophisticated client base.

You will play a pivotal role in guiding organisations across multiple sectors through the complexities of UK data protection and information law. From compliance and policy development to risk management and incident response, you'll become a trusted advisor helping clients meet regulatory demands with clarity and confidence.

This is a genuinely impactful, client‑facing role where your insight will influence business‑critical decisions. It offers the perfect platform for a talented solicitor to deepen their expertise, gain exposure to high‑quality work and carve out a sought‑after niche in one of the most dynamic areas of commercial practice.

The Work
  • Build and maintain strong, trusted client relationships
  • Draft and review privacy notices, internal policies, DPIAs, data sharing agreements and contractual data protection clauses
  • Advise clients on UK GDPR, Data Protection Act 2018 and wider UK data protection compliance requirements
  • Support clients in responding to and investigating data breaches, including regulatory reporting and engagement with the ICO
  • Assist with data subject rights requests including access, erasure and rectification
  • Deliver training to clients and support them in embedding data protection best practices
  • Collaborate with colleagues across departments to deliver integrated, commercially focused advice
